发布时间2025-06-15 15:10
在开发语音通话SDK时,实现语音提示功能是提升用户体验的重要一环。本文将介绍如何在语音通话SDK中实现语音提示的详细步骤和技巧。
首先,了解语音提示的基本原理至关重要。语音提示通常指的是在用户进行语音通话时,系统能够通过声音向用户传达信息或反馈。这可以通过多种方式实现,例如通过扬声器播放音频、使用麦克风录制语音消息、或者结合文本与语音的混合提示。
接下来,我们需要确定SDK支持的语音提示类型。不同的SDK可能支持不同类型的语音提示,如单音提示、多音提示、以及混合提示等。了解这些特性可以帮助我们选择最适合应用需求的语音提示方式。
一旦确定了SDK的支持类型,下一步就是设计语音提示的内容。这需要根据应用的需求来定制,比如提供紧急通知、等待连接、确认身份等功能的自定义语音消息。
在实现过程中,我们需要考虑如何将语音提示集成到SDK中。这通常涉及到编写代码来控制音频输出设备,例如使用Android的AudioManager类来控制扬声器,或者在iOS中使用AVFoundation库来处理音频。
此外,我们还需要考虑如何优化语音提示的性能。这包括选择合适的语音编码格式(如MP3),确保音频文件大小适中,以及避免在通话过程中产生过多的背景噪声。
最后,测试是验证语音提示功能是否按预期工作的关键步骤。通过在不同的场景下测试语音提示,我们可以确保它们能够有效地传达信息,并且在各种网络条件下都能正常工作。
总结来说,实现语音提示功能需要综合考虑SDK的特性、内容定制、集成方法以及性能优化。通过精心设计和测试,我们可以为用户提供一个清晰、有效的语音通话体验。
猜你喜欢:开发聊天功能
更多厂商资讯